Structural Segmentation of the Minimum Set Cover Problem: Exploiting Universe Decomposability for Metaheuristic Optimization

📖 Full Retelling

arXiv:2604.03234v1 Announce Type: new Abstract: The Minimum Set Cover Problem (MSCP) is a classical NP-hard combinatorial optimization problem with numerous applications in science and engineering. Although a wide range of exact, approximate, and metaheuristic approaches have been proposed, most methods implicitly treat MSCP instances as monolithic, overlooking potential intrinsic structural properties of the universe.
